The winds were variable but the seas were rather sloppy from all the wind that has been in the area. Light winds with large seas is not my favorite time to go forward on the deck to put up more sail. Instead, I much prefer to simply wait it out until one of two things will happen:

  1. The winds will return and it’s a good thing that I didn’t put up more sail.

  2. The seas will finally calm down and I can comfortably go forward to put up more sail.

Being how the sky was perpetually overcast, it was a safer bet to count on the prompt return of wind instead of the absolute lack thereof. While we didn’t move very much today, we thankfully did move in the right direction!
